Requirements

  • 2+ years of experience in strategy, operations, or management consulting supporting a marketing organization.
  • Strong analytical and Excel skills with the ability to quickly isolate data and insights
  • Advanced SQL/Google Sheets proficiency.
  • Proven experience working with large and complex datasets
  • Bachelor's degree

Responsibilities

  • Analyze large sets of data and insights to develop regional perspectives on key business priorities and inform marketing strategy
  • Develop recommendations on key business questions across Mobility, Delivery, and Platform with frameworks, customer insights, and data to unlock growth opportunities
  • Lead competitive insights by analyzing internal and external data and monitoring the competitive landscape to identify risks and opportunities
  • Connect global & local efforts by aligning global visions with local marketing campaigns and identifying insights across markets/regions to advise global strategies
  • Support complex cross-functional initiatives working closely with regional & central marketing, performance marketing, finance, product, and operations teams
  • Be a thought partner to marketing teams to support the growth of Uber

What is the salary range for this position based in New York, NY?

The base salary range for this role is USD$104,000 per year to USD$115,500 per year, with additional eligibility for a bonus program and equity awards.
